What Features Define the Best Robot Vacuum Cleaner in India?
The best robot vacuum cleaners in India are defined by several key features that enhance their performance and user experience.
- Smart Navigation: Advanced robot vacuum cleaners utilize smart navigation technologies such as LIDAR or camera-based systems to map the environment. This allows them to clean efficiently by avoiding obstacles and ensuring that they cover every area of the floor without missing spots.
- Powerful Suction: A robot vacuum with strong suction power is essential for effectively picking up dirt, dust, and pet hair from various surfaces. Look for models that offer multiple suction modes to adjust based on the type of flooring, ensuring optimal cleaning performance on carpets and hard floors alike.
- Battery Life: A long-lasting battery is crucial for a robot vacuum to complete cleaning tasks without needing frequent recharges. Many of the best models can run for 90 minutes to 2 hours, allowing them to clean larger areas in a single cycle before returning to their docking station to recharge.
- App Control and Smart Features: Integration with smartphone apps allows users to control their robot vacuum remotely, set cleaning schedules, and monitor cleaning progress. Some models are also compatible with smart home systems like Alexa or Google Assistant, enabling voice-activated cleaning commands.
- Dustbin Capacity: A larger dustbin capacity means less frequent emptying, which is convenient for users with busy lifestyles. Robot vacuums with higher capacity bins can hold more debris, making them more efficient for extended cleaning sessions before maintenance is required.
- Edge Cleaning Capability: Many robot vacuums come with special brushes designed to clean edges and corners effectively. This feature ensures that dust and dirt that accumulate along walls and furniture edges are not left behind, providing a more thorough clean.
- Obstacle Detection: Effective obstacle detection systems help robot vacuums to navigate around furniture and avoid falling down stairs. This feature ensures that the vacuum can operate safely without causing damage to itself or other household items.
- Self-Charging: The ability to return to the charging dock automatically when the battery is low is a significant convenience. This feature ensures that the vacuum is always ready to clean when needed, without requiring user intervention to plug it back in.

Are Robot Vacuums Effective on Various Floor Types?
Robot vacuums can be effective on various floor types, making them versatile cleaning tools for many households.
- Hardwood Floors: Robot vacuums perform well on hardwood floors as they can easily glide over the surface without scratching it. Many models come with rubberized wheels and soft brushes that prevent damage while effectively picking up dust and debris.
- Carpets: While robot vacuums can clean low to medium pile carpets effectively, their performance may vary with high-pile carpets. Some advanced models feature stronger suction and specialized brushes designed to agitate carpet fibers, improving dirt removal on thicker carpets.
- Tile and Stone Floors: The hard, smooth surface of tile and stone makes them ideal for robot vacuums. These vacuums excel at picking up dirt, crumbs, and pet hair from grout lines, although they may require a bit more maintenance to ensure brushes remain free of debris.
- Laminate Floors: Similar to hardwood, robot vacuums are usually safe for laminate flooring and can efficiently clean it without risking damage. They effectively remove both large debris and fine dust, making them a practical choice for homes with laminate surfaces.
- Mixed Floors: Many robot vacuums are designed to transition seamlessly between different floor types, which is beneficial for homes with mixed flooring. These models often feature sensors that detect floor type and adjust suction power accordingly to optimize cleaning performance.

What Is the Typical Price Range for Robot Vacuum Cleaners in India?
The price range for robot vacuum cleaners in India varies significantly based on features, brand, and technology. Typically, you can expect the following price segments:
-
Budget Range (₹15,000 – ₹25,000): Basic models in this range offer essential features like automated cleaning, basic navigation, and limited smart functionalities. Brands such as Mi and Eufy often provide good quality options here.
-
Mid-Range (₹25,000 – ₹50,000): These robots come with enhanced features such as better suction power, advanced navigation systems (like mapping technology), and more extensive smart home integration. Popular choices include brands like iRobot and Roborock.
-
Premium Range (Above ₹50,000): High-end models boast powerful suction, advanced sensors, mapping capabilities, and compatibility with voice assistants. Brands like Dyson and iRobot’s Roomba series exemplify premium offerings, often featuring self-emptying docks and superior cleaning technology.
When choosing a robot vacuum cleaner, consider factors like your home layout, pet hair management, and smart features to ensure optimal performance within your budget.
